District unveils redesigned website, photo library and expanded communications strategy
Summary
Banning Unified’s new communications coordinator presented a redesigned district and school websites, a public photo library and a suite of communications tools including a newsletter, social content strategy and a podcast to improve outreach and crisis messaging.
Banning Unified’s district and community relations coordinator outlined an expanded communications plan and a redesigned website at the Jan. 23 board meeting, saying the changes aim to improve access to district information and raise positive coverage of district programs.
Why it matters: Improved communications affect how families, staff and prospective parents access school calendars, program information and emergency notices; they also shape public perceptions that can influence enrollment and community support.
